Facilities available
  • art features, including Love Ties sculpture by Emily Campbell 
  • Grade II* listed historic landscape, including bandstand, terrace garden, pavilion, lake, Doulton fountain (in Cauldon Grounds) and views across the park towards Stoke Minster
  • crown green bowling green 
  • fishing (the park is classed as community water, and you are welcome to fish responsibly with a valid Environment Agency rod licence
  • three play areas: toddler, sensory, and adventure
  • aerial slide
